Elegant Neutral Palette

When you choose an elegant neutral palette for your changeover dining room, you’re creating a serene backdrop that effortlessly blends modern and traditional elements. Soft whites, warm beiges, and gentle grays provide a versatile foundation, allowing your furniture and decor to shine. This calming environment invites conversation and connection, making it the perfect space for family gatherings and memorable dinners.

Rustic Wooden Accents

Incorporating rustic wooden accents can bring warmth and character to your transforming dining room. Think about adding a reclaimed wood dining table or open shelving made from rough-hewn timber. You can also use wooden chairs or decorative elements like a wooden centerpiece. These touches create a cozy atmosphere while seamlessly blending with modern elements, giving your space a unique and inviting charm.
Sleek Modern Furniture

To create a striking contrast against rustic elements, sleek modern furniture can elevate your dining room’s aesthetic. Choose clean-lined tables and minimalist chairs that embody simplicity and sophistication. Materials like glass and metal add an airy feel, making the space feel larger. Incorporating these pieces allows you to balance warmth with contemporary elegance, ensuring your dining area feels both inviting and stylish.

Mixed Material Table Settings

To create an inviting and visually appealing dining experience, mix materials in your table settings. Combine ceramic plates with wooden chargers for an earthy vibe, or use glassware alongside metallic accents for a modern touch. Don’t shy away from layering textures; a linen table runner can soften the look. This approach adds depth and personality, making each meal feel special and unique.

Stylish Area Rugs

A stylish area rug can transform your dining room, adding warmth and texture to the space. Choose a rug that complements your furniture and color scheme for a cohesive look. Consider patterns or textures that enhance the overall design without overwhelming it. Make sure it’s large enough to fit under your dining table and chairs, creating a welcoming atmosphere for gatherings.

Warm Color Combinations

Accent walls can set the tone for your dining room, but choosing the right color palette takes it a step further. Warm color combinations create an inviting atmosphere. Consider these options:
- Soft terracotta with cream accents
- Rich burgundy paired with beige
- Golden yellow alongside deep brown
- Warm olive green accented by muted gold
These hues foster a cozy, welcoming dining experience.

Incorporating Greenery

How can you breathe life into your transformative dining room? Incorporating greenery is key. Choose statement plants like fiddle leaf figs or snake plants to add height and texture. Use smaller pots on the table or windowsill for a fresh touch. Consider a herb garden if you love cooking. These natural elements not only enhance aesthetics but also improve air quality, creating a vibrant atmosphere.
